Is your Photos Library on the external drive or a folder with photos? Photos cannot work with a library on a volume with an incompatible file system format or where backup software is limiting the access rights. Also the library must not be kept on a network share or in a synced folder like DropBox or Google Drive.

To keep your Photos Library on an external volume, prepare the external drive as described here:
